Unfortunately, the world is full of screwed-up people. But the good news, says Elizabeth Brown, is that your world no longer has to revolve around them. With brilliant insights and a keen sense of humor, this trusted author and sought-after speaker shows readers how to:
- stop the power of whatever is eating them alive
- productively respond when confronted
- remain poised and in control when everyone around them loses it
- win fairly in unfair battles
- let go of what has been, or what they wish would be, and live triumphantly now
Dozens of real-life success stories, brief diagnostic tests, and practical tools are included to help readers assess their own situations and gain confidence to change self-defeating behaviors. This popular word-of-mouth bestseller now has an updated look.

About the Author
Elizabeth Brown is a teacher, speaker, and the author of Surviving the Loss of a Child. She and her husband, a physician, lead seminars around the country. They live in Johnson City, Tennessee.
